Promptlayer
Developers should learn Promptlayer when building applications that rely heavily on LLM prompts, such as chatbots, content generators, or AI assistants, to improve reproducibility and debugging
Pros
- +It is particularly useful in production environments where tracking prompt changes, monitoring costs, and optimizing performance are critical for maintaining reliable AI services
